Abstract
The data on carcinogenic activity of certain metals and their compounds to humans and experimental animals are reviewed. Cellular uptake and intracellular distribution of metal compounds, metal-induced genotoxicity in different short-term tests are described. Specific lesions of DNA produced by carcinogenic metals, the influence of metal ions on the cell growth, DNA replication and DNA repair involved in mutagenesis and oncogenesis are under discussion. Mechanisms of metal carcinogenesis are studied to a less extent as compared with organic carcinogenesis.
